annotate app/view/zusatzwerte/CreateForm.js @ 134:1620d02d2973

Reset idProperty to probeId again as it seems the the submitted data will have an autogenerated id property "id" in the other case which causes problems on the server side.
author Torsten Irländer <torsten.irlaender@intevation.de>
date Tue, 25 Jun 2013 17:33:56 +0200
parents a7bfaeb1655d
children 62b757ccdd8f
rev   line source
110
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
1 Ext.define('Lada.view.zusatzwerte.CreateForm', {
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
2 extend: 'Lada.view.widgets.LadaForm',
122
a7bfaeb1655d Cleanup part three. Reenabled Zusatzwerte and implemented sending nested data.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 114
diff changeset
3 requires : [
a7bfaeb1655d Cleanup part three. Reenabled Zusatzwerte and implemented sending nested data.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 114
diff changeset
4 'Lada.view.widgets.Probenzusatzwert'
a7bfaeb1655d Cleanup part three. Reenabled Zusatzwerte and implemented sending nested data.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 114
diff changeset
5 ],
110
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
6 model: 'Lada.model.Zusatzwert',
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
7 initComponent: function() {
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
8 this.items = [
113
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
9 {
122
a7bfaeb1655d Cleanup part three. Reenabled Zusatzwerte and implemented sending nested data.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 114
diff changeset
10 xtype: 'probenzusatzwert',
a7bfaeb1655d Cleanup part three. Reenabled Zusatzwerte and implemented sending nested data.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 114
diff changeset
11 name: 'pzsId',
114
189a93e31be9 Worked on Zusatzwerte. No all values are displayed correct in the List and
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 113
diff changeset
12 fieldLabel: 'PZW-Größe'
113
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
13 },
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
14 {
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
15 xtype: 'textfield',
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
16 name: 'messwertPzs',
114
189a93e31be9 Worked on Zusatzwerte. No all values are displayed correct in the List and
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 113
diff changeset
17 fieldLabel: 'Messwert'
113
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
18 },
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
19 {
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
20 xtype: 'textfield',
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
21 name: 'messfehler',
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
22 fieldLabel: 'rel. Unsich.[%]'
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
23 },
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
24 {
114
189a93e31be9 Worked on Zusatzwerte. No all values are displayed correct in the List and
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 113
diff changeset
25 xtype: 'textfield',
189a93e31be9 Worked on Zusatzwerte. No all values are displayed correct in the List and
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 113
diff changeset
26 name: 'nwgZuMesswert',
189a93e31be9 Worked on Zusatzwerte. No all values are displayed correct in the List and
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 113
diff changeset
27 fieldLabel: 'Nachweisgrenze'
113
70f80c4ef90e Use new widgets in form for zusatzwerte.
Torsten Irländer <torsten.irlaender@intevation.de>
parents: 110
diff changeset
28 }
110
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
29 ];
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
30 this.callParent();
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
31 }
c4f97a5a9939 Added Forms to add Zusatzwerte
Torsten Irländer <torsten.irlaender@intevation.de>
parents:
diff changeset
32 });

http://lada.wald.intevation.org